Synopsis:

Based on a remarkable true story, the film follows our lead, a woman whose lifelong struggle with depression and self-destructive thoughts threatens to consume every aspect of her life. After a devastating crisis leaves her and her loved ones searching for hope, she discovers an unexpected lifeline through endurance athletics. As she pushes her body beyond limits she never thought possible, she begins the far more difficult climb toward self-worth, healing, and purpose. Facing setbacks, fear, and the voice in her head that has haunted her for years, she learns that recovery is not about reaching a finish line—it's about choosing, every day, to keep moving forward. This incredible project is an uplifting true story of courage, perseverance, and the transformative power of finding strength when all seems lost.

Project Notes

Feature Film Based on a True Story Logline: After a life-threatening mental health crisis, a woman battling severe depression discovers an unexpected path to recovery through endurance athletics, embarking on a journey that challenges her body, heals her spirit, and ultimately saves her life. Content Warning: This production contains depictions of depression, eating disorders, self-harm, suicidal ideation, psychiatric hospitalization, and related mental health themes. Talent should be comfortable working with sensitive subject matter.
